That's why we need you, a data specialist with the skills to analyze the policies that determine our cyber resilience.As a cyber strategic planning and development specialist on our team, you'll assess the DoD CIO's current cyber policies, the coverage of those policies, and areas of risks. You'll evaluate how policies stack up to regulations, best practices, and industry standards. As you guide your client through understanding acceptable risk and availability, you'll work on the development of a strategic cyber roadmap.
